DUNEDIN - There promises to be a stylish potpourri of surprises this year at the Dunedin Fine Art Center's Wearable Art Fashion Show 4. The exhibition has become renowned for spotlighting creations of trendy area fashion designers. Wearable Art 4, as the show's 2008 edition is called, will begin at 7:30 p.m. on Saturday, Aug. 16, with a pre-runway party. It will be present at the Dunedin Fine Art Center, in Highlander Park, 1143 Michigan Blvd. ...more

Stroll through the food court at the Pasco County Fair and you'll quickly realize the grub isn't just "fair food" anymore. While county fairs probably will sell cotton candy, corn dogs and elephant ears as long as there are Ferris wheels, this year's fair has some new vendors and quirky menu items, as well as established vendors who offer family-size meals. The novelties include a barbecue sundae made by Sandy Class of Bell, who owns Grandma Brown's Cinnamon Rolls with husband John. Sold in the Madill Building, Class' sundae is served in a cup with baked beans on the bottom, coleslaw in the middle, and pork or beef topped with barbecue sauce.
